Overview
The Needle OTL-061-001 is a budget needle-nose plier priced at 5.99 dollars, one of the cheapest in this group. It pairs that price with a plastic and steel construction and a listed weight of just 0.08 kilograms, about 80 grams, making it one of the lightest options here.
Its standout figure is the review base: 4.5 stars across 2,100 reviews, far deeper than most tools in this group. That depth gives buyers a large body of feedback to lean on, even though no monthly purchases were recorded in the latest data.
The plastic-and-steel handle keeps weight and cost down but is better suited to light, dry tasks than heavy torque. Jaw length, steel grade, and cutting capacity are not listed. For crafts, electronics, jewelry, or light home repair, it is genuine value.

Performance notes
At 0.08 kilograms with a plastic and steel build, the Needle OTL-061-001 is best suited to light assembly, crafts, jewelry, and electronics rather than heavy mechanical work. The 4.5-star average across 2,100 reviews is the strongest performance signal here, since jaw specs are not published.
What buyers say
Across 2,100 reviews at 4.5 stars, owners are broadly satisfied for the price; criticism, when it appears, tends to center on the plastic handle under harder use.

Is it suitable for heavy-duty work?
At 5.99 dollars with a plastic and steel handle, it is built for light-duty and hobby tasks. For repeated heavy force, a steel-handled plier is a better fit.
